服务器BT技术革新:高效稳定,引领数据新纪元
服务器bt

首页 2024-09-28 20:18:02



构建高效稳定的服务器架构:深度解析BitTorrent(BT)技术优化策略 在当今这个数据爆炸的时代,高效的文件传输与分发技术成为了互联网基础设施中不可或缺的一环

    其中,BitTorrent(简称BT)技术以其独特的分布式传输机制,在众多文件共享应用中脱颖而出,尤其是在大文件、高清视频等内容的分发上展现出卓越的性能

    本文旨在深入探讨如何构建一个高效稳定的服务器架构,以优化BT技术的应用,提升用户体验与数据传输效率

     一、BT技术原理与优势 BitTorrent技术基于P2P(点对点)网络模型,通过分割文件为多个小块(piece),并利用网络中多个节点的上传能力来加速下载过程

    每个参与下载的用户同时也作为上传者,向其他用户提供已下载的数据块,从而实现了资源的有效利用和下载速度的显著提升

    其优势在于: 1.高效性:利用多源下载,下载速度不再受限于单个服务器的带宽

     2.负载均衡:分散的数据源有效减轻了服务器的负担,避免单点故障

     3.经济性:对于内容提供者而言,BT分发模式大大降低了带宽成本

     二、服务器架构优化策略 1.高性能硬件支撑 - 高带宽接入:确保服务器拥有足够的互联网出口带宽,以应对大量并发连接和数据传输需求

     - 高速存储系统:采用SSD或高性能RAID阵列,提升数据读写速度,减少等待时间

     - 多核处理器:利用多线程技术处理大量并发请求,提升服务器处理能力

     2.网络架构优化 - 负载均衡:部署负载均衡器,将用户请求均匀分配到多台服务器上,避免单点过热

     - CDN加速:利用内容分发网络(CDN),将热门内容缓存到离用户更近的节点,减少传输延迟

     - IPv6支持:随着IPv6的普及,确保服务器支持IPv6协议,以扩大用户覆盖范围

     3.软件与服务优化 - BT客户端优化:选择或开发支持最新BT协议(如BitTorrent Protocol v2, BEP 44等)的客户端,提升传输效率和稳定性

     - Tracker服务器优化:优化Tracker服务器的性能和算法,确保快速响应并准确匹配资源请求

     - DHT(分布式哈希表)技术集成:在客户端中集成DHT功能,减少对Tracker服务器的依赖,增强网络健壮性

     4.安全与隐私保护 - 数据加密:采用TLS/SSL加密技术保护数据传输过程中的数据安全

     - 身份验证与授权:实施严格的用户身份验证和访问控制策略,防止非法访问和下载

     - 隐私保护:尊重用户隐私,不收集、存储或泄露用户敏感信息

     三、运维与监控 - 实时监控:部署全面的监控系统,实时跟踪服务器性能、网络状态及用户行为,及时发现并解决问题

     - 性能调优:根据监控数据定期进行性能分析和调优,确保系统持续高效运行

     - 故障恢复:制定详尽的故障应急预案,包括数据备份、快速恢复流程等,确保在发生意外时能够迅速恢复服务

     四、结论 构建高效稳定的服务器架构以优化BT技术应用,是一个涉及硬件、网络、软件及运维等多个层面的综合工程

    通过采用高性能硬件、优化网络架构、提升软件与服务质量以及加强安全与隐私保护等措施,我们可以有效提升BT技术的传输效率和用户体验,为内容分发领域带来更加便捷、高效、安全的解决方案

    未来,随着技术的不断进步和需求的不断变化,我们还需要持续探索和创新,以应对新的挑战和机遇